Description
This Egg Roll Stir-Fry is a quick and flavorful dish featuring ground chicken and a medley of fresh vegetables cooked in a savory blend of soy sauce, ginger, and sesame oil. Perfect for a weeknight dinner, it combines the delicious flavors of an egg roll in a healthy, stir-fried bowl-ready form.
Ingredients
Scale
Protein and Oils
- 1 lb ground chicken
- 1 tablespoon sesame oil
Vegetables
- 1 onion, chopped
- 2 cloves garlic, minced
- 1 cup shredded cabbage
- 1 cup shredded carrots
- 2 green onions, chopped (for garnish)
Sauces and Seasonings
- 1/4 cup soy sauce
- 1 tablespoon rice vinegar
- 1 tablespoon ginger, grated
- 1/4 teaspoon pepper
Instructions
- Cook the chicken: Heat sesame oil in a large skillet over medium heat. Add ground chicken and cook until browned, breaking it apart as it cooks to ensure even cooking and a crumbly texture.
- Sauté aromatics: Add chopped onion and minced garlic to the skillet. Cook for 3-4 minutes until the onion softens and the garlic becomes fragrant, building the flavor base of the dish.
- Add vegetables: Stir in shredded cabbage and carrots. Continue cooking for 5-6 minutes until the vegetables are tender but still retain a slight crunch, maintaining a fresh texture.
- Season the stir-fry: Pour in the soy sauce, rice vinegar, grated ginger, and pepper. Stir well to evenly distribute the seasonings and cook for an additional 2-3 minutes to marry the flavors and heat through.
- Finish and serve: Remove the skillet from heat. Sprinkle chopped green onions over the top as a fresh garnish and serve immediately for best taste and texture.
Notes
- For a vegetarian version, substitute ground chicken with tofu or tempeh crumbles.
- Adjust soy sauce quantity to taste or use a low-sodium version for reduced salt intake.
- Add red pepper flakes or sriracha for a spicy kick.
- Serve over steamed rice or noodles to make it a complete meal.
- Leftovers can be stored in an airtight container in the refrigerator for up to 3 days.
